Technical Description

This CNC machine features a **longitudinal travel of 43.31 inches on the X axis**, and **24.02 inches of travel on both the Y and Z axes**, supporting three-axis machining operations with substantial workspace for diverse milling tasks. It is equipped with a **Fanuc Oi-MC control system**, a well-regarded CNC controller known for its reliability and user-friendly interface, designed to handle precise motion control and complex machining programs effectively. The control system supports manual data input, jog operations, and safety features such as emergency stop and reference return, typical of Fanuc’s robust design since around the 2005 production year. The machine uses a **BT 40 tool holder type**, which is standard for medium-duty machining centers, providing strong tool retention and compatibility with a wide variety of cutting tools.
